Swamp land, Big Lake: Red currants are mostly orangey tomato-red. Skunk currants red. Bog cranberry flowering or with small green berries. Lowbush cranberries are mostly small and green. Some early blueberries turning purple.
July 3
Swamp land, Big Lake: Bog blueberries are big and green. Red currants are beginning to look pink. (Berries on other currants here are greener still.) Most elderberry flowers have dropped off their green berries. Watermelon plants are flowering or have small green berries. Raspberries small and green. Bog cranberry flowering. Cloudberry has small, hard berries.
May 23
Swamp land, Big Lake: Currant flowers have been going absolutely crazy all over the Valley. I’ve seen many red currant and skunk currant flowers particularly. Red elderberry plants have purplish green heads getting ready to flower. Blueberries flowering. Timberberry flowering. Bog cranberry flowering.
September 16
Big Lake: For last three days picked lots more lowbush and bog cranberries by forests, swamps, and lakes. Found a few patches of blueberries still hanging on.
September 13
North Shore, Big Lake: Picked bog cranberries and lowbush cranberries. Both types are big and fat this year.
Fairbanks: First freeze.
July 12
Swamp land, Big Lake: Lots of (green) bog and lowbush cranberries, some starting to redden. Crowberries are tart but pickable. Most cloudberries are half ripe. Blueberries have some green some ripe.
July 11
Marsh land, Big Lake: Lots of bog cranberries this year! Bright green and big. Some blueberries ready, lots still green. Berries seem big/juicy this year.
June 4
Marsh land, Big Lake: Cloudberries, blueberries, and bog cranberries all flowering.
May 28
Swamp land, Big Lake: Gathered lots of good very big/tender spruce tips which are everywhere. Elderberries and raspberries flowering. Red and black currants flowering too. Also bluebells, etc.
May 17
Swamp land, Big Lake: Fiddlehead ferns are ready. Maybe some past-due, but still good ones to pick.
